Brooklyn, New York, U.S. Elliot Lurie (born August 19, 1948) is an American musician who was the lead guitarist and songwriter (and frequently, lead vocalist) for the band Looking Glass from 1969 to 1974.

Simply so, Is the song Brandy based on a true story? The story behind ‘Brandy (You’re a Fine Girl)’

In it, he debunks the many rumors surrounding the song, including that it was inspired by the true story of a real spinster named Mary Ellis who had a hot romance with a sailor. It wasn’t, Lurie claims. It’s a complete work of fiction.

Where is Elliot Lurie today? In 1984 Lurie moved to Los Angeles and began a second career supervising music for film and television. He achieved considerable success both as an independent supervisor and as executive in charge of music for Twentieth Century Fox. Lurie has recently returned to his first loves – singing, writing and playing guitar.

Who was the singer for Looking Glass? The members were: singer/guitarist Elliot Lurie, bassist Peter Sweval, pianist Larry Gonsky, and drummer Jeffrey Grob. Looking Glass started out performing at frat parties and in clubs throughout the East Coast. They were signed to the label Epic Records by Columbia Records president Clive Davis.

Secondly What happened to the singing group looking glass? This American band released two studio albums before front-man Elliot Lurie left the band to launch a solo career. The remaining members morphed into the band Starz, which lasted until the late 70’s. Lurie’s solo efforts failed to chart, and he began writing for other artists.

How old is the lead singer of looking glass? Lurie is 72 years old as of 2020, he was born on August 19, 1948, in Brooklyn, New York, United States of America.

What happened to the looking glass? Eventually, Lurie and Gonsky linked up again with Sweval and drummer Jeffrey Grob (who had been playing together in a band called Tracks), and Looking Glass were reborn. … Unfortunately, Looking Glass were never able to emulate “Brandy’s success, and their next few singles failed to chart.

How did the band Looking Glass get its name? One evening, the four of them were sitting in Lurie’s 1965 Chevy Supersport convertible — “imbibing something or other,” according to Lurie — and trying to think up a name for the band. “We were looking in the rearview mirror and we thought, what’s another way to say mirror? Well, looking glass would be another way.

Who were the original members of Looking Glass?

Looking Glass was a 1970’s pop-rock group from New Brunswick, New Jersey. The band first formed in 1969 at Rutgers University in New Brunswick. The members were: singer/guitarist Elliot Lurie, bassist Peter Sweval, pianist Larry Gonsky, and drummer Jeffrey Grob.
